ALEXANDRIA, Va., Oct. 15 -- Robb G. Anderson and and Harry W. Schulz, both of Racine, Wis., and Mark E. Garlow of Kenosha, Wis., have developed an oil pump cavity controlling system.
According to the abstract released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A system for controlling operation of a progressing cavity pump to maintain the motor operating under power disturbance conditions. For a blackout condition, a backspin controller uses regenerative power to provide controlled deceleration of the pump, counteracting backspin and preventing backspinning freely.
